We are hiring ambitious graduate surveyors to join our rural division across the UK. Our dedicated team provides advice to landowners and farmers on unlocking the value of their assets, diversification, change of land use, rural management, renewables, CPO, leveraging natural capital and biodiversity opportunities, and valuing rural assets across the UK.
Responsibilities
* Management of rural estates.
* Provide valuation advice and property valuations.
* Support the sale, letting and acquisition of farms and parcels of land.
* Professional consultancy on a wide range of rural and agricultural property matters.
* Prepare environmental scheme applications and support natural capital projects.
* Develop and manage relationships with clients.
* Work with experienced team members to support the profitability of the profit centre.

Our promise to you
From day one of our scheme, we will be investing in you. We offer a structured training programme, an APC supervisor or counsellor, and regular assessments to ensure you achieve the full level of competency required for your APC. In addition, we pay your APC registration fee, your first APC final assessment and offer up to five days study leave.
